| 1- Information system program provides the students with principle knowledge and understanding of Information system fundamentals that enable them to enhance and adapt the recently and late technological changes that appear during their lifetime |
| 2- Enable the students to to design, test, maintain and develop Applied Information systems software |
| 3- An essential part of educating Information systems is to expose the undergraduates to current research trends and to let them experience the research process |
| 4- Enable the students to understand and apply the concepts for :- 1- Network 2- Geographic Information systems 3- Multimedia 4- Database 5- datastructures 6- system analysis and design. 7- Information center managment. |
| 5- The students gain the expirences for analysis and design information systems |
| 6- To provide a broad foundation that will allow them to continue to learn and progress in their careers and education through research activities |
| 7- To give the student the skills to work with the digital network services and understands the network principles, the difference between circuit switching and packet switching, Explain the principles of coding and coding techniques, the structure of network and network Hierarchy, the principles of transmission techniques, the basics of trunk access networks, the principles of network intelligence and network management, the principles of signaling on digital networks, the principles of Dial up technology and Voice over IP |
| 8- To give the student the skills to apply the principles of methods used to analyze and interpret data, the methods of parameter estimation and testing hypothesis about these parameters, the principles of testing the goodness of fit, the principles of calculating and testing multiple regression, the principles of random variables and how to calculate their parameters |
| 9- To give the student an Understanding of the main concepts of data mining and knowledge discovery, the principles, algorithms, implementations, and some applications of data mining, how to apply data mining principles to real-world problems and datasets in web mining, webbased recommendation systems, etc |
| 10- To give the student an Understanding of the key concepts in information storage and retrieval systems, computing applications to store and retrieve information in an effective and efficient manner, understanding of issues related to user interaction with information retrieval systems, various models of information storage and retrieval, emerging trends in information storage and retrieval |
| 11- To give the student an Understanding and skills of the fundamentals of pattern recognition, the neural network algorithms and applications, the classification and discriminate functions |
| 12- To learn fundamental concepts of Artificial Intelligence, the Artificial Intelligence searching Techniques, experience with programming techniques for Artificial Intelligence, background for applied applications of Artificial Intelligence. |